The West African College of Physicians, Nigeria Chapter, has commence its 47th Annual General and Scientific Meeting in Bauchi State.

Declaring the AGM open, the Bauchi State Governor, Bala Abdulkadir Mohammed, says the state government is working round the clock, to ensure citizens have access to quality healthcare services in the State.

Bala Mohammed represented by his deputy, Hon. Mohammed Auwal Jatau, says 1,313 health workers, 606 medical and Para Medical Staff have been recruited in different cadres in the state.

The Governor, added that doors are open for collaborations with relevant stakeholders, to improve the health sector in Bauchi State.

He commended the college, for offering free medical outreach in Durum community of Bauchi local government as part of the 47 AGM.

Speaking at the event, the National President of the west African Physicians College, Nigeria, Dr Madaki Jarmia noted that, the college is promoting professional training of physicians, helping government to improve healthcare, and connect government of the sub region with relevant organizations and donor agencies, to proffer solution to health related issues, among others.

He also appreciated the existing relationship with the Bauchi state government, and stressed the need to maintain the tempo.

The theme for this year’s event is Health -Related SDGS In Nigeria, the progress so far.
